PHOENIXVILLE — A major milestone in local affordable housing was marked Thursday, Oct. 9, as Church Housing Corp. celebrated St. Peter’s Place’s 40th Anniversary.
St Peter’s Place opened on Oct. 9, 1985. And the 40th celebration was held on Oct. 9, 2025, exactly 40 years later.
The event drew a crowd of community leaders, residents, and supporters who gathered to honor four decades of Church Housing Corp.’s mission to provide safe, supportive, and affordable housing to seniors, individuals, and families throughout southeastern Pennsylvania.
